30 Elegant Living Room Built-In Cabinets for a Modern Look

Transforming your main living area into a functional and visually stunning space often begins with the right storage solutions. Living room built-in cabinets are the gold standard for homeowners looking to blend high-end aesthetics with practical organization. These custom installations do more than just hold books; they define the architecture of a home, maximize every square inch of available floor space, and provide a permanent gallery for your most cherished decor. Whether you are working with a small apartment or a sprawling open-concept home, integrated cabinetry offers a bespoke look that freestanding furniture simply cannot replicate or match in quality.

1. Fireplace surround cabinet

Fireplace surround cabinet - 30 living room built-in cabinets

Have you ever noticed how a fireplace can look unfinished without the right framing? A fireplace surround cabinet creates a cohesive focal point by extending the visual weight of the hearth across the entire wall. This design typically features lower closed cabinets to hide messy electronics and upper open shelving for displaying art or family photos. By using a uniform paint color across the mantel and the cabinetry, you create a seamless architectural feature that feels original to the home. This setup is perfect for balancing the room’s proportions while providing essential storage for media components and cozy winter blankets.

2. Floor to ceiling bookshelf

Floor to ceiling bookshelf - 30 living room built-in cabinets

Imagine walking into a room that feels like a private sanctuary for literature and quiet contemplation. A floor to ceiling bookshelf utilizes the full height of your walls, making the ceiling appear much higher than it actually is. This design is a favorite for bibliophiles who need massive amounts of storage without cluttering the floor with multiple small units. To keep the look modern, many designers are opting for thick, chunky shelves and integrated LED strip lighting. This vertical approach ensures that every inch of wall space is productive, turning a plain surface into a magnificent library wall.

3. Arched alcove shelving

Arched alcove shelving - 30 living room built-in cabinets

Are you tired of the sharp, rigid lines often found in modern interior design? Arched alcove shelving introduces soft curves that bring a sense of organic elegance and historical charm to a contemporary living room. These built-ins are often recessed into the wall, featuring a rounded top that mimics classic Mediterranean or Art Deco architecture. The interior of the arch can be painted a contrasting color or lined with textured wallpaper to make the display pop. This design is particularly effective for showcasing sculptural vases, antique ceramics, or singular statement pieces that require a dedicated, framed spotlight.

4. Floating media console

Floating media console - 30 living room built-in cabinets

For those who prefer a minimalist and airy aesthetic, a floating media console is the ultimate modern solution. By mounting the cabinetry directly to the wall and leaving the floor space clear underneath, the room feels much larger and less congested. This design usually features long, horizontal lines and handle-less doors for a sleek, "push-to-open" functionality. It is an excellent choice for housing gaming consoles, soundbars, and cable boxes while keeping wires completely hidden from view. The clean gap at the bottom also makes cleaning much easier and allows for a more streamlined, contemporary vibe.

5. Window seat storage

Window seat storage - 30 living room built-in cabinets

Why let the beautiful space beneath your window go to waste when it could be a cozy retreat? Window seat storage combines a comfortable place to sit and read with deep drawers or cabinets tucked underneath the bench. This design is perfect for capturing natural light and creating a secondary seating area for guests during large gatherings. The cabinetry can be finished with custom cushions and throw pillows that match your living room’s color palette. It is a brilliant way to store bulky items like board games or seasonal decor that you don't need every day.

6. Corner display unit

Corner display unit - 30 living room built-in cabinets

Do you have an awkward corner in your living room that seems impossible to furnish correctly? A corner display unit is custom-built to fit into 90-degree angles, turning "dead space" into a vibrant area for decoration. This design often uses glass-front doors to protect delicate items from dust while allowing them to remain visible. Because it occupies a corner, it doesn't intrude into the main walking paths of the room, making it ideal for smaller floor plans. It provides a balanced look that anchors the room’s layout while offering a surprising amount of tiered vertical storage.

7. Integrated desk workstation

Integrated desk workstation - 30 living room built-in cabinets

As remote work becomes more common, many homeowners are looking for ways to add an office without a separate room. An integrated desk workstation blends a functional desk surface directly into your living room cabinetry. When the workday is over, you can often hide the computer and paperwork behind sliding or bifold doors, allowing the room to return to a relaxation zone. This design ensures that your home office doesn't look like an afterthought but rather a deliberate and stylish part of the interior architecture, complete with overhead task lighting and cord management.

8. Bar cabinet glass door

Bar cabinet glass door - 30 living room built-in cabinets

If you enjoy entertaining, a built-in bar cabinet with glass doors can serve as the sophisticated heart of your social space. This design often features mirrored back panels and glass shelving to reflect light and showcase your collection of glassware and spirits. Below the glass display, solid cabinetry can house a small wine fridge or drawers for bar tools and linens. Using reeded or fluted glass can add a touch of texture and privacy for items you don't want fully exposed. It creates a high-end lounge atmosphere that makes hosting cocktails at home feel like a luxury.

9. Hidden television cabinet

Hidden television cabinet - 30 living room built-in cabinets

Does a large black TV screen clash with your carefully curated living room decor? A hidden television cabinet uses sliding panels, pocket doors, or even motorized covers to conceal the electronics when they are not in use. This allows the room to focus on conversation and aesthetics rather than the media center. When it is time for a movie, the doors glide away to reveal the screen. This design is perfect for formal living rooms where you want the option of entertainment without the technology dominating the visual landscape of the entire interior space.

10. Flat panel storage wall

Flat panel storage wall - 30 living room built-in cabinets

For a truly seamless look, a flat panel storage wall covers an entire side of the room with floor-to-ceiling cabinetry. This design uses "slab" style doors with no visible hardware, making the cabinets look like a decorative wood-paneled wall. It offers an incredible amount of hidden storage for everything from vacuum cleaners to extra folding chairs. Because there are no open shelves, the room always looks perfectly tidy and organized. It is a favorite for mid-century modern or ultra-minimalist homes where clean lines and a lack of visual clutter are the top priorities.

11. Library ladder shelving

Library ladder shelving - 30 living room built-in cabinets

Nothing says "classic luxury" quite like a tall wall of books equipped with a rolling library ladder. This design allows you to access the very highest shelves, making use of vertical space that would otherwise be unreachable. The ladder itself becomes a beautiful decorative element, often made of matching wood or sleek black metal. It slides along a rail integrated into the cabinetry, providing a functional and nostalgic touch. This is an ideal solution for rooms with vaulted ceilings, turning a simple storage unit into a dramatic architectural statement that guests will always admire.

12. Symmetrical alcove shelving

Symmetrical alcove shelving - 30 living room built-in cabinets

Balance is a fundamental principle of interior design, and symmetrical alcove shelving is the perfect way to achieve it. This design involves placing identical built-in units on either side of a central feature, such as a fireplace, a large window, or a piece of art. The mirrored layout creates a sense of calm and order that is very pleasing to the eye. It works exceptionally well in traditional or transitional homes where formal structure is desired. By populating both sides with similar decor, you create a harmonious environment that feels thoughtfully planned and professionally executed.

13. Dark walnut built in

Dark walnut built in - 30 living room built-in cabinets

Are you looking to add warmth and a sense of history to your home? A dark walnut built in offers a rich, moody aesthetic that feels grounded and sophisticated. The deep grain of the walnut wood provides a natural texture that pairs beautifully with leather furniture and brass accents. This style of cabinetry often looks best when it spans a large wall, creating a "study" or "den" vibe within the living room. It is a timeless choice that resists trends, offering a high-end finish that only looks better as the wood ages and develops a natural patina.

14. Shaker style cabinetry

Shaker style cabinetry - 30 living room built-in cabinets

If you love a look that is both clean and traditional, Shaker style cabinetry is a versatile option that fits almost any home. Characterized by a simple recessed center panel on the doors, this design offers subtle depth without being overly ornate. It bridges the gap between modern and classic styles, making it perfect for "modern farmhouse" or "coastal" living rooms. Because the lines are so simple, you can easily change the look of the room by swapping out the cabinet hardware or painting the units a fresh, updated color like navy blue or soft sage.

15. Backlit open shelving

Backlit open shelving - 30 living room built-in cabinets

Lighting can completely transform the mood of a room, and backlit open shelving is a brilliant way to add ambiance. By installing LED strips behind the shelves or along the inner edges, you create a soft glow that highlights your favorite objects. This design adds a layer of depth to the cabinetry, making the items on display appear almost three-dimensional. It is particularly effective in the evenings, providing a gentle light source that is much more relaxing than harsh overhead fixtures. This feature turns your storage unit into a glowing piece of art after the sun goes down.

16. Farmhouse hutch cabinet

Farmhouse hutch cabinet - 30 living room built-in cabinets

Bringing a touch of rustic charm into a modern space is easy with a farmhouse hutch cabinet. This design often features a "built-in" version of a traditional freestanding hutch, with a deep lower base and a slightly shallower upper section. It usually includes details like beadboard backing, "X" patterns on the doors, or reclaimed wood accents. This style is perfect for storing cozy blankets and displaying vintage finds or rustic pottery. It creates a lived-in, comfortable atmosphere that feels welcoming and unpretentious, making it a popular choice for families who want a cozy home environment.

17. Mid century modern unit

Mid century modern unit - 30 living room built-in cabinets

The iconic look of the 1950s and 60s continues to influence home design, and a mid century modern unit is a stylish way to embrace this trend. These built-ins often feature tapered legs (even when wall-mounted), warm teak or acorn finishes, and sliding "tambour" doors. The design focuses on functionality and geometric simplicity, often incorporating asymmetrical cubbies for a playful look. This type of cabinetry works well in open-plan spaces, providing a low-profile storage solution that doesn't overwhelm the room. It is the perfect backdrop for vintage record players and colorful pop-art decor pieces.

18. Asymmetrical wall storage

Asymmetrical wall storage - 30 living room built-in cabinets

For those who find perfect symmetry a bit too predictable, asymmetrical wall storage offers a dynamic and modern alternative. This design uses shelves and cabinets of varying heights and widths to create a visually interesting "grid" on the wall. It allows you to accommodate items of all different sizes, from tall floor vases to small horizontal books. The staggered layout draws the eye across the wall, making the cabinetry feel more like a custom art installation than a standard storage unit. It is a bold choice that works exceptionally well in contemporary and eclectic living room settings.

19. Bench seating storage

Bench seating storage - 30 living room built-in cabinets

Maximizing seating is a common goal in living room design, and bench seating storage does this while providing a hidden place for clutter. This installation typically runs along one wall or under a large window, featuring a sturdy top that can be outfitted with upholstered cushions. The space below can be accessed via flip-top lids or pull-out drawers. This is a fantastic solution for families with children, as it provides a low-level spot to quickly stash toys before guests arrive. It seamlessly integrates into the room’s architecture, providing extra seats without the need for bulky chairs.

20. Wrap around shelving

Wrap around shelving - 30 living room built-in cabinets

Do you want to create a truly immersive experience in your living room? Wrap around shelving continues from one wall onto the next, turning a corner into a continuous flow of storage and display. This design "hugs" the room, making it feel more intimate and cozy. It is particularly effective in smaller rooms where you want to maximize every available inch of wall space. By wrapping the shelves around a corner, you eliminate awkward gaps and create a cohesive look that connects different areas of the room, such as a reading nook and a main seating area.

21. Floating wood cabinet

Floating wood cabinet - 30 living room built-in cabinets

A floating wood cabinet offers a beautiful contrast between natural materials and modern, gravity-defying design. Usually crafted from high-quality hardwoods like oak or maple, these units are mounted several inches off the floor. This creates a sense of lightness and allows for a rug to extend all the way to the wall, which helps the room feel more expansive. The wood grain provides a warm, organic touch that balances the "coolness" of the floating effect. It is a sophisticated choice for homeowners who want a clean, minimalist look that still feels inviting and grounded in nature.

22. Mirrored back shelving

Mirrored back shelving - 30 living room built-in cabinets

If you want to make a small living room feel twice as large, mirrored back shelving is a classic designer trick. By lining the back of your built-in shelves with mirrors, you reflect light and the rest of the room, creating an illusion of infinite depth. This is also an excellent way to showcase the "back" of three-dimensional objects, like crystal glassware or intricate sculptures. The mirrors add a touch of glamour and shine, making the entire unit feel more like a high-end boutique display. It is a perfect choice for adding a bit of "sparkle" to a formal space.

23. Reeded glass cabinet

Reeded glass cabinet - 30 living room built-in cabinets

Texture is a key element in 2025 design trends, and a reeded glass cabinet is a perfect example of this style. Reeded glass features vertical ridges that blur the contents of the cabinet while still allowing light to pass through. This is an ideal solution for people who want the elegance of glass doors without the pressure of keeping the interior perfectly organized. The texture adds a sophisticated, mid-century or Art Deco feel to the room. When paired with internal cabinet lighting, the reeded glass creates a beautiful, diffused glow that adds a layer of mystery and high-end style.

24. High gloss unit

High gloss unit - 30 living room built-in cabinets

For a sleek, ultra-modern look that screams luxury, a high gloss unit is the way to go. These cabinets feature a reflective, polished finish that bounces light around the room, making even dark corners feel bright and energetic. Typically found in neutral colors like white, grey, or black, high gloss cabinetry looks best with "push-to-open" mechanisms to maintain a completely flat, mirror-like surface. This design is highly durable and easy to wipe clean, making it practical for busy households. It provides a crisp, clean aesthetic that pairs perfectly with modern furniture and bold, contemporary artwork.

25. Metal frame shelving

Metal frame shelving - 30 living room built-in cabinets

Industrial and modern styles often collide in the best way through metal frame shelving. This design uses thin, black or brass metal supports to hold wooden or glass shelves in place. The result is a "see-through" unit that provides plenty of storage without the visual weight of solid wood sides. It feels very open and airy, making it a great choice for dividing a large living room into different zones without blocking the view or the light. The combination of cold metal and warm wood creates a balanced, urban aesthetic that is very popular in lofts and modern apartments.

26. Scandinavian birch cabinet

Scandinavian birch cabinet - 30 living room built-in cabinets

The Scandinavian design philosophy is all about light, simplicity, and natural materials. A Scandinavian birch cabinet uses pale, light-colored wood to create a bright and airy feel in the living room. These units often feature clean lines, functional storage, and a "less is more" approach to decoration. Birch wood has a very subtle grain, which helps the cabinetry blend into the background rather than dominating the room. This style is perfect for creating a calm, peaceful environment where the focus is on comfort and relaxation. It pairs beautifully with soft grey textiles and plenty of indoor plants.

27. Integrated fireplace hearth

Integrated fireplace hearth - 30 living room built-in cabinets

Why stop at just cabinets when you can integrate the entire hearth into your design? An integrated fireplace hearth extends the stone or tile of the fireplace base into the cabinetry itself, creating a long, low bench that connects the fire to the storage. This creates a very modern, architectural look that anchors the entire wall. The cabinetry above can be open or closed, but the continuous line of the hearth provides a sense of permanence and high-end custom craftsmanship. It is a stunning way to make the fireplace feel like a part of the room’s very foundation.

28. Mudroom style entry cabinet

Mudroom style entry cabinet - 30 living room built-in cabinets

In many homes, the front door opens directly into the living room, creating a need for organized entry storage. A mudroom style entry cabinet is a built-in unit that includes hooks for coats, cubbies for shoes, and a bench for putting on boots—all styled to match your living room decor. By using the same finishes as the rest of your living room cabinetry, the entry "zone" feels like a deliberate part of the design rather than a cluttered afterthought. This is a life-saver for keeping the main living area free of the daily "drop zone" mess of bags and jackets.

29. Craft storage wall

Craft storage wall - 30 living room built-in cabinets

If your living room doubles as a space for hobbies, a craft storage wall can keep your supplies organized and out of sight. This design features a mix of small drawers for tiny items and larger cabinets for bins or sewing machines. You can even include a pull-out table surface that serves as a temporary workspace. When the crafting session is finished, everything can be tucked away behind closed doors, leaving the room looking perfectly polished for guests. It is a brilliant way to support a creative lifestyle without sacrificing the sophisticated look of a well-designed living room.

30. Traditional crown molding cabinet

Traditional crown molding cabinet - 30 living room built-in cabinets

For a look that feels like it has been part of the home for a century, a traditional crown molding cabinet is the ultimate choice. This design features heavy decorative trim at the top where the cabinet meets the ceiling, creating a built-in look that is truly "part of the house." It often includes other classic details like fluted side columns and baseboard molding that matches the rest of the room. This style adds a sense of history and grandeur to the space, making it perfect for older homes or for adding character to a newer, "cookie-cutter" build.
